You don't need any supernatural cooking skills to make a simple tiramisu: it is really very easy to make. By the way, the Italians themselves make a dessert according to this recipe! In fairness, we note that there is another version of tiramisu, which is used by both chefs and some housewives. The cream of the dessert is based on sweet dzaballone sauce, which is cooked in a hot water bath from yolks, sugar and sweet white wine. Then the mass with constant whipping is cooled on ice and only then is combined with mascarpone. Agree: intricate and not too fast. And our simple tiramisu is so good that it does not take a lot of time from the hostess, but at the same time it turns out to be very tasty and allows you to make a virtual trip to beautiful Italy without leaving the apartment.

Directions

  1. Prepare coffee to soak the tiramisu base biscuits. Bring water to a boil. Add ground coffee and stir. Bring to a boil again and remove from heat. Let sit for 5 minutes, then strain through 3 layers of cheesecloth. Add 1 tbsp. l. liquor and stir.
  2. Separate the yolks from the whites, beat with a mixer with powdered sugar and the remaining liquor until a light fluffy mass is obtained. Gradually, without stopping whisking, add the whole mascarpone in portions.
  3. Beat the whites in a separate container until they are strong. Combine with the previously prepared mascarpone mass. Beat quickly with a mixer. Cream for simple tiramisu is ready.
  4. Prepare wide tiramisu glasses. Spread the biscuits soaked in coffee with liqueur in layers (dip the biscuits in the liquid and remove quickly) and the cream.
  5. Sprinkle the top layer of tiramisu with cocoa powder through a fine sieve. Refrigerate dessert for at least 2 hours. The top of the glasses can be covered with cling film.
